WHY THIS PROJECT?

Our farmers are DYING !!

The main occupation in our country that contributes to the economy is


agriculture. We need to support of our farmers both economically and resource
them with modern technology.

In the current scenario of our country, the life of farmers in the villages is
miserable due to the uncertainty of power supply.

Especially in southern India where the main source of


farmers is agriculture and that is dependent on the power
supply which is uncertain due to the irregular monsoon
rainfall.
Hence, we as engineers need to devise technology that is useful for
real time applications and is also of some use to the society.
So we would design a motor, whose operation/running time can be
given as input by the keypad and the motor operates for that time.
Even in the event of power failure it records the time and resumes it
at the supply of power.

Arduino Mega
It consists of 54 digital pins and 16 analog pins and is
capable of multiple channel communication.
It uses an ATMEGA 2560 chip as an IC.
It is the next version of Arduino UNO

SOLAR PANEL
Here we use a 10W solar panel with the following specifications
Voc = 21V
I scmax = 0.59A

This solar panel is included in the project since, an RTC shield is not
being used here and this panel provides an input to power up the
Arduino mega.

TRIAC SHIELD
It is used to control the AC power supply.
It essentially consists of two thyristors connected in anti-parallel
direction.

7808 IC
7808 IC is an Ic which belongs to the family of 780x series.
It is used essentially as a voltage regulator, which gives a constant
8v output.
The pin diagram of 7808 is as follows.
We use this to step down to the voltage to 8 volts, to provide input
and power up the Arduino mega.

Sequential Working
The solar panel is used to give an input to the
Arduino mega.
The Arduino prompts the user and asks him to give
the input.
After giving the inputs, the Arduino starts and works
as a countdown timer and switches the load on
(pulse up the triac shield) and upon completion of
the time; it switches off the load and resets itself for
the next cycle.

It can also be used for Industrial applications by connecting it with a


computer and giving input by the Serial keyboard.

Applications
This product is readily usable in places where a time automation is
essential , for example
Agriculture as discussed above
Industrial :
The application in this field accounts for
1. Automating a boiler for the predefined time.
2. Moving a conveyor for a predefined time.
3. Applications which require time automation.
